Thermography is a non-invasive inspection technique that can be performed remotely over large areas and provides immediate feedback; because of these characteristics, it has long been used to detect anomalies in photovoltaic panels. There are certain elements that need to be taken into consideration when conducting the thermal scan on the installed. . Handheld or drone-mounted thermal cameras can detect the heat radiating from every cell of the solar farm's PV panels. Too much or too little heat can indicate a component problem that will often escalate if left unchecked. Normal visual checks often miss these issues. What is Thermal Imaging?
